Transaction 598ece9fadbf6a5dcc4666d41eb149663e6d97f71878ec047520a92437c036a6

1 Input
2 Outputs
  • 598ece9fadbf6a5dcc4666d41eb149663e6d97f71878ec047520a92437c036a6:0
  • value  1386095100
    address  bc1q8900cf5elzazs2xngyz4udqqzzq0mhg3fg40mh
  • 598ece9fadbf6a5dcc4666d41eb149663e6d97f71878ec047520a92437c036a6:1
  • value  21100000
    address  3QL49TET7MdHe9bE5wQNcGuUyaqfR282fv